You can play back the video with slow motion. But it is in a funny place. Press the playback button to open the playback - hit the centre button to start the playback then hit it again the pause the clip. Now press down on the d-pad and you get some options for payback, select the one to the right of play for slow playback.  Hope this helps.

My slow mo always plays without switching anything. There have been time when I thought I was in HFR but really wasn't.

 

Funkiness in the clipped highlight areas but this shows 5000 ISO, f4.0, 28-105 lens, manual focus. I suggest manual focus because, though you won't catch it on scenes with a lot of action, I've noticed on the CONTINUOUS FOCUS setting you can see the lens doing its focus dance be it ever so slight. Most wouldn't notice the minuscule shifting but I do and it bothers me. If you've shot 120fps on CF take a good look at the footage. Kodak 2393 LUT on this segment.
